Output 9990f5d03df901a261ab1d6c3e057f6fedd3a597da47a95265ac84bf1922f6a7:25

value
67017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f95baaca4569d7179c14e479d81e4f0f56d7cf64 OP_EQUAL
address
3QRVzTKqnpYoAo3a4s1cF3aTxwu7qQoAhv
transaction
9990f5d03df901a261ab1d6c3e057f6fedd3a597da47a95265ac84bf1922f6a7
spent
true